While a modern Airbus A320 can deal with up to 10kt of tailwind on departure , the planes of the 1920s could only take off with headwind , and therefore had to be flexible enough to take off in the most efficient direction .
Then , as now , seaplanes could operate with no designated fixed runways and fields ; any suitably large and calm body of water would enable Pilots to literally decide for themselves in which direction to take off at any given time . At the same time , engineers had a solid starting point for
